So here are some tips to keep in mind while preparing for an MBA exam:
1. If you’ve always been sure of pursuing MBA it is preferable that you first do a bachelors course that has one of the business subjects. It’ll be an added advantage though it is not a compulsion.
2. You must practice sample question papers every day. Remember most of the students appearing for an mba entrance are from engineering background and are well versed with math. So don’t take practice lightly and try to fill in the gaps.
3. Don’t consider any question unimportant. Attempt all because scoring well in one subject won’t help you clear the cut-offs and get into a good college. The entrance test doesn’t look at your knowledge of only one subject but evaluates your overall ability. So try your best to brush up all sections. Remember hardwork and determination will help you get through a top mba college.
4. It is important for you to appear for mock tests as they hhelp you undetstand the paper type and let you knor your strengths and weaknesses. Once you appear for mock tests, remember to note down your mistakes and make sure not to repeat them.
5. Be mindful to not plan aimless study sessions. Make a study plan and follow it, set goals for yourself and make sure to you study accordingly. Don’t forget to practice time management as that is one of the important things to work on.
